2021-09-01
Mysql WorkBench 修改不了表结构,怎么解决?
我想把一个表中字段数据类型由VARCHAR改为INT,表中有之前的记录。但是需要改类型的字段没有数据记录。在Apply的时候报错。
我以前的时候都是把记录内容清空了,再改表结构就可以了。现在想问下如果不删除表内容,可以直接改表结构吗?(要更改的字段内容为空)
我来答
添加附件
收藏
分享
问题补充
1条回答
默认
最新
回答交流
Markdown
请输入正文
提交
相关推荐
MySQL中控制导出文件后变为了\N有什么解决方案吗?
回答 4
是指\n吧?如果字段值中包含了换行符,因为它不可见,所以导出后会用\n表示,等到再导入到其它系统时,也会正确识别\n为换行符。
mysql如何统计binlog的生成频率,例如每小时生成多少个?
回答 1
要统计MySQL的binlog生成频率,你可以使用以下方法:1.使用SHOWMASTERSTATUS命令获取当前的binlog文件名和位置。SHOWMASTERSTATUS;2.创建一个定时任务,每小
docker版mysql的root密码问题??
回答 1
是的,可以在dockerrun的时候加e设定初始password
MySQL:information_schema中的tables和columns表查询长时间不出结果,如何快解决?
回答 2
在服务端查询试试,或者加上limit试试
MySQL insert有锁吗?
回答 1
已采纳
在开启了事务的情况下,如果表中存在唯一键,insert且不提交的话,是会有锁的。你可以自行测试验证。
explain analyze delete 后出现not executable by iterator executor 提示,是什么意思?
回答 2
它表示查询计划无法通过迭代执行器来执行。这通常发生在以下情况下:查询计划使用了一些不支持迭代执行器的操作符:有些操作符可能无法被迭代执行器处理,例如某些特定的聚合函数、子查询类型等。因此,如果查询计划
MySQL 用批处理命令按照日期生成文件名的时候,报文件名,目录名或卷标语法不正确,怎么解决?
回答 1
已采纳
在第4行前面加一行命令,看看这个变量的值是什么echo%DT%如果存在特殊符号,肯定会报错。bat里对date和time进行字符串截取来解析日期和时间的方式是不严谨的,因为这个格式是受操作系统的日期时
MySQL迁移Neo4j的时候时区怎么操作?
回答 1
这种情况?
阿里云和华为云上的mysql企业级特性的支持情况咋样的?
回答 1
云上只能是使用云实例上安装企业版的方式。云厂商的MySQLRDS服务无法使用。企业版没有限制,限制在于云厂商是否让你在云实例上能够具有充足的权限去安装。
放假有人在吗? 问个MySQL存储过程的问题。
回答 1
PREPAREs1FROM@sql;是执行上面CONCAT("selectconcat语句。所以optimizer无法执行。可以参考下面:DROPPROCEDUREIFEXISTSspoptimize
问题信息
请登录之后查看
邀请回答
暂无人订阅该标签,敬请期待~~
热门文章
Linux用户名验证登录MySQL管理数据库
MySQL性能优化最佳实践
[ACDU翻译] MySQL 8.2.5.1 优化INSERT语句
利用 MySQL自定义变量高效查询
MySQL的SQL语句 - 数据库管理语句 - 资源组管理语句 - DROP RESOURCE GROUP 语句
收自HotDB之MySQL问答——用Percona XtraBackup,备份mysql5.6的数据库能否直接在mysql8下用 XtraBackup恢复
zCloud的dbPaaS能力(六):SQL变更管理
10月“墨力原创作者计划”获奖名单公布(含连更挑战最新达标情况)
Oracle公司最终会杀死MySQL吗
Flink1.14.3 Table读写MySQL做数据聚合(1)